Description

The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to compromise the target system.

The vulnerability exists due to the affected products violates well-established principles for secure design. A remote attacker on the local network can compromises a computer using CAMS for HIS software and disable CAMS for HIS software functions on any affected machines.

Mitigation
Install updates from vendor's website.

Vulnerable software versions

CENTUM CS 3000: R3.08.10 - R3.09.00

CENTUM CS 3000 Entry Class: R3.08.10 - R3.09.00

CENTUM VP: R4.01.00 - R6.09.00

CENTUM VP Entry Class: R4.01.00 - R6.09.00

Exaopc: R3.72 - R3.79

CENTUM B/M9000CS : R5.04.01 - R5.05.01

B/M9000 VP: R6.01.01 - R8.03.01
